Soften With Textiles

If you have a bedroom large enough for a four-poster bed, you can drape fabric and create curtains from the bed frame. If your room doesn’t allow for a large bed, you can still create a canopy effect by hanging a round frame from the ceiling above the bed. The fabric then drapes delicately around the bed, creating a faux canopy that’s both cozy and flexible.

Another surefire way to make your bedroom more restful is by layering your bedding with "comfy textiles like flannel or cotton sheets, down comforters, quilts, and throw blankets," says Nayak. "Not only is it cozy, but the layers look stylish and inviting." For throws, pick something seasonal that moonlights as décor and matches your holiday accents. Or use a year-round piece in a luxe fabric like cashmere; eco-friendly iterations made with recycled cotton are even better. “There is nothing worse than a harsh ceiling downlight shining on you while you’re in bed,” says Hamel. Turn off the overhead fixture after dark and concentrate on low light.
